Why These Are the Top General Auto Repair Auto Repair Shops in Howard

** The general auto repair market serving Howard, Colorado, is characterized by a small number of high-quality, independent shops located in the nearby commercial centers of Salida and Poncha Springs. Due to the rural nature of the area and the absence of large chain shops (e.g., Firestone, Meineke), the market relies on established local businesses that have built their reputation over many years. The level of competition is moderate but quality is generally high, as these shops survive by earning the long-term trust of the community. Customers typically report high satisfaction with the personalized service and technical expertise. Pricing is competitive for a rural mountain community, often reflecting the higher expertise required for a diverse fleet of vehicles, from daily commuters to 4x4s and RVs. Residents of Howard are accustomed to driving a short distance (15-20 minutes) to Salida or Poncha Springs for reliable automotive service.
